The Biomedical Engineering department at Stevens Institute of Technology is seeking qualified applicants for part-time adjunct teaching assignments for BME Senior Design course. The BME Senior Design courses integrate learning and technical design with entrepreneurial thinking to create an environment that fosters innovation. The course guides the student group to identify and address problems with technical, entrepreneurial, humanitarian value and substantial societal impact. This course cumulates the Senior Design capstone to be exhibited at Innovation Expo for the biomedical engineering students.

Senior Design courses support the BME senior design projects in varying ways to develop business ideas for their projects and to successfully convey their ideas to potential investors and other stakeholders. It is a practical course where students will develop the basic documentation and skills necessary to understand, manage, communicate and present their project from a business perspective.

Early on the emphasis will be on the management of the project and the revision of the design based on prospective users/stakeholders feedback. Students will be asked to identify and assess the business potential of the technology/ technical solution/system that the students are developing in their senior design. Students will learn how to assess this potential among several, non-technical dimensions, including the identification and analysis of the target market, the assessment of the competition, and the economic feasibility and financial prospects of a new venture created around the product or technology that is being developed in the senior design. To culminate their understanding of the challenges of startup processes, the students will develop overview Executive Summaries and be able to describe their project from a business perspective, not just the technical perspective, as well as, present a project/elevator pitch and compete at the Pitch Competition. These classes meet twice a week for the 14-week semester.
